Output 8aba31ac98aa62eb352655c345f2df3d6b8999ef7951cc75dee5ddda9089f022:1

value
76970
script pubkey
OP_0 OP_PUSHBYTES_20 67b625940c22c061aabb216d7945ab23f29a2dbf
address
bc1qv7mzt9qvytqxr24my9khj3dty0ef5tdl36euwf
transaction
8aba31ac98aa62eb352655c345f2df3d6b8999ef7951cc75dee5ddda9089f022
confirmations
158345
spent
true